Amish Winter Bliss Casserole

Jump to Recipe·Print Recipe

Amish Winter Bliss Casserole–an easy one pot Instant Pot meal with ground beef, potatoes, carrots, green beans, and a savory tomato-based sauce that’s ready fast and perfect for busy nights.

Amish Winter Bliss Casserole

Amish Winter Bliss Casserole

This one-pot meal has meat, veggies, and potatoes all cooked together in your Instant Pot in no time. It’s a winter favorite that’s perfect for cold nights when you want something warm without all the work. If you’re a meat lover, double the beef, or use a full pound of sausage instead for tons of extra flavor (just cut back on the salt since sausage is already seasoned). Want more veggies? Throw in some sliced mushrooms or stir in some peas at the end. This recipe is flexible so tweak it how you want and enjoy!

Steps

Turn Instant Pot to sauté setting. When display says HOT add in the beef and break it up. Add in the onions. Brown for 5 minutes. Drain off excess grease. Stir in ½ tsp of salt, pepper, thyme and garlic powder. 

Pour in the broth and scrape bottom of pot so that nothing is sticking. Turn off Instant Pot. 

Add in the carrots and potatoes. Sprinkle the potatoes with ½ tsp of salt. Add in the green beans, corn, tomato sauce, tomato paste and steak sauce. Don’t stir.

Cover Instant Pot and secure the lid. Make sure valve is set to sealing. Set manual/pressure cook button to 4 minutes. When time is up let pot sit for 5 minutes and then move valve to venting. Remove the lid.

Gently stir. Scoop onto plates. Top each serving with some cheddar cheese. Enjoy!

Notes/Tips

  • This was a one pot meal for us but you can serve it with some garlic bread.
  • I used my 4 quart Instant Pot*. You can also make this in a 3, 6 or 8 quart pot.
  • Don’t stir before pressure cooking to prevent the burn error message.
  • If you love mushrooms add in 4 oz of sliced mushrooms when you add in the potatoes and carrots.
  • Instead of serving cheese on top you can also just stir ½ cup of cheddar into the entire pot after pressure cooking time is over.
  • This recipe can be gluten free if you use gluten-free Worcestershire sauce.
  • This recipe can be dairy free if you leave out the cheddar.
  • Store leftovers in an airtight container* in the refrigerator for up to 4 days. Freeze in individual portions for up to 3 months. Thaw overnight in the fridge and reheat gently.

Description

An easy one pot Instant Pot meal with ground beef, potatoes, carrots, green beans, and a savory tomato-based sauce that’s ready fast and perfect for busy nights.


Ingredients

Scale
  • 8 oz lean ground beef
  • 1/2 cup diced onion
  • 1 tsp kosher salt, divided
  • 1 tsp black pepper
  • 1 tsp ground thyme
  • 1 tsp garlic powder
  • 1/2 cup beef broth
  • 3 carrots, peeled and cut into 1 inch pieces
  • 16 oz yukon gold potatoes, cut into 1/2 inch cubes
  • 8 oz fresh green beans, trimmed and cut into 1 inch pieces
  • 1/2 cup frozen sweet corn
  • 1 (8 oz) can tomato sauce
  • 1 Tbsp tomato paste
  • 1 Tbsp steak sauce
  • Shredded cheddar, for serving

Instructions

  1. Turn Instant Pot to sauté setting. When display says HOT add in the beef and break it up. Add in the onions. Brown for 5 minutes. Drain off excess grease. Stir in ½ tsp of salt, pepper, thyme and garlic powder. 
  2. Pour in the broth and scrape bottom of pot so that nothing is sticking. Turn off Instant Pot. 
  3. Add in the carrots and potatoes. Sprinkle the potatoes with ½ tsp of salt. Add in the green beans, corn, tomato sauce, tomato paste and steak sauce. Don’t stir.
  4. Cover Instant Pot and secure the lid. Make sure valve is set to sealing. Set manual/pressure cook button to 4 minutes. When time is up let pot sit for 5 minutes and then move valve to venting. Remove the lid.
  5. Gently stir. Scoop onto plates. Top each serving with some cheddar cheese. Enjoy!
